Job description:
Ensure that shellfish harvested in Tasmania can be enjoyed safely. This involves timely collection and reporting of water quality, biotoxin, phytoplankton, sewerage spill, sanitary survey and environmental impact assessment information. The role provides specialised scientific and technical advice to National, State and Industry stakeholders and communicates regulatory and scientific information to the shellfish industry.

Essential Requirements
A Degree in environmental science, aquatic science or agriculture relevant to the professional duties to be undertaken, as provided by a university.
Desirable Requirements
A current motor vehicle driver’s license
Coxswain’s Certificate or the ability to obtain.
Drone operator experience or the ability to obtain.
